All 15 Seq tools

READ 14 tools
Read seq_agent_guide Return concise guidance that tells AI agents how to choose Seq MCP tools, recommended workflows, example calls Read seq_api_catalog Search the built-in official Seq route catalog by method, permission, or text before making advanced API calls Read seq_api_live_links Discover route links advertised by the connected Seq instance, useful for comparing live routes with the stati Read seq_connection_test Validate Seq connectivity, authentication, resolved API base URL, and host-root health endpoint. Read seq_starter_alerts_list List shared and personal Seq alerts visible to the configured API key. Read seq_starter_dashboards_list List shared and personal Seq dashboards visible to the configured API key. Read seq_starter_data_query Run a bounded Seq data query using the q language for aggregation, projection, and analysis. Read seq_starter_event_by_id Fetch one Seq event by event id, optionally including rendered message text. Read seq_starter_events_search Search Seq events with a bounded count, optional Seq filter, signal id/name, UTC time window, and rendered mes Read seq_starter_events_stream Poll the bounded Seq events stream endpoint for recent/new events with optional filter and signal scope. Read seq_starter_help List common starter tools and the recommended process for AI agents using this Seq MCP server. Read seq_starter_overview Run a safe read-only overview: API root, current user, diagnostics status, shared/personal signals, and shared Read seq_starter_signal_by_id Fetch one Seq signal by id. Read seq_starter_signals_list List shared and personal Seq signals visible to the configured API key.

Is the Seq MCP server safe to use without restrictions? +

The Seq server is primarily read-only with 14 read tools. While it cannot modify data, an agent in a retry loop can make thousands of API calls per minute, exhausting rate limits and running up costs. Rate limiting is still recommended.

How many tools does the Seq MCP server expose? +

15 tools across 2 categories: Execute, Read. 14 are read-only. 1 can modify, create, or delete data.
